Circumvolve

//ˌsɜː.kəmˈvɒlv// verb

Definitions

Verb
  1. 1
    To cause (something) to revolve or roll around; to put (something) into a circular motion. transitive

    "[W]hen 'ere vvee circumvolve our Eyes, / Such rich, ſuch freſh, ſuch ſvveet varietyes, / Raviſh our ſpirits, that entranc't vvee ſee / None vvrites lov's paſſion in the vvorld, like Thee."

  2. 2
    cause to turn on an axis or center wordnet
  3. 3
    To move or revolve around something. intransitive

    "Firſt vvith nice eye emerging Naiads cull / From leathery pods the vegetable vvool [cotton]; / VVith vviry teeth revolving cards releaſe / The tangled knots, and ſmooth the ravell'd fleece; / […] / Then fly the ſpoles, the rapid axles glovv, / And ſlovvly circumvolves the labouring vvheel belovv."

Etymology

From Latin circumvolvere.
